Understanding Fahrenheit and Celsius
Before we dive into the conversion, let's briefly understand the two scales.
-
Fahrenheit (°F): Developed by Daniel Gabriel Fahrenheit in the early 18th century, this scale sets the freezing point of water at 32°F and the boiling point at 212°F, with 180 degrees separating them. It's predominantly used in the United States and a few other countries.
-
Celsius (°C): Also known as the centigrade scale, it was developed by Anders Celsius in the 18th century. This scale sets the freezing point of water at 0°C and the boiling point at 100°C, with 100 degrees separating them. It's the standard temperature scale used in most of the world and in scientific contexts.
The difference between the scales lies in the size of their degrees and their zero points. A degree Celsius is larger than a degree Fahrenheit, and the scales have different reference points for freezing and boiling water. This is why a direct conversion formula is needed.
The Conversion Formula: From Fahrenheit to Celsius
The formula to convert Fahrenheit (°F) to Celsius (°C) is:
°C = (°F - 32) × 5/9
Let's apply this formula to convert 25°F to Celsius:
°C = (25°F - 32) × 5/9 °C = (-7) × 5/9 °C = -3.888...°C
Therefore, 25 degrees Fahrenheit is approximately -3.89 degrees Celsius.
Step-by-Step Conversion of 25°F to °C
To make the process even clearer, let's break down the conversion into individual steps:
-
Subtract 32: Start by subtracting 32 from the Fahrenheit temperature: 25°F - 32 = -7
-
Multiply by 5: Multiply the result from step 1 by 5: -7 × 5 = -35
-
Divide by 9: Divide the result from step 2 by 9: -35 ÷ 9 = -3.888...
-
Round (optional): Round the result to the desired level of precision. In this case, rounding to two decimal places gives us -3.89°C.
The Science Behind the Conversion
The conversion formula isn't arbitrary; it's derived from the relationship between the Fahrenheit and Celsius scales. The formula accounts for the difference in the size of degrees and the different zero points. The factor 5/9 represents the ratio of the size of a degree Celsius to the size of a degree Fahrenheit. Subtracting 32 adjusts for the difference in the zero points.

Beyond the Basics: Working with Negative Temperatures
Converting negative Fahrenheit temperatures to Celsius might seem more challenging, but the formula remains the same. Let's consider an example: converting -4°F to Celsius.
°C = (-4°F - 32) × 5/9 °C = (-36) × 5/9 °C = -20°C
This illustrates that the formula works consistently, regardless of whether the temperature is positive or negative.
Working with Different Units: Kelvin
While Fahrenheit and Celsius are commonly used, the Kelvin (K) scale is the absolute temperature scale. The Kelvin scale starts at absolute zero, the theoretical point where all molecular motion ceases. Zero Kelvin is equivalent to -273.15°C. To convert Celsius to Kelvin, simply add 273.15:
K = °C + 273.15
And to convert Kelvin to Celsius:
°C = K - 273.15

Q: Why are there two different temperature scales?
A: Historically, different scales evolved independently. Fahrenheit was developed earlier and based on different reference points, while Celsius was designed with a more convenient and logical scale based on water's freezing and boiling points.
Q: Is there a formula to convert Celsius to Fahrenheit?
A: Yes, the inverse of the Fahrenheit to Celsius formula is:
°F = (°C × 9/5) + 32
Q: How accurate do I need to be when converting temperatures?
A: The level of accuracy required depends on the application. For everyday purposes, rounding to one or two decimal places is usually sufficient. In scientific contexts, greater precision might be necessary.
